Minimally invasive techniques as adjuncts in low- versus high-lying retained rectal foreign bodies of autoerotic nature in young men: a tailored management algorithm with two contrasting case reports from India
Shubham Kumar Gupta, Vivek Kumar Katiyar, Sumit Sharma, Shashi Prakash Mishra, Satyanam Kumar Bhartiya
J Trauma Inj. 2024;37(3):238-242.   Published online September 30, 2024
DOI: https://doi.org/10.20408/jti.2024.0003
  • 870 View
  • 27 Download
AbstractAbstract PDF
Retained rectal foreign bodies (RFBs) of an autoerotic nature represent an emerging and rare surgical emergency, posing a sensitive challenge for surgeons. RFBs exhibit a wide range of presentations and require varied management approaches, with the choice of treatment modality differing from case to case. Recently, minimally invasive techniques have been employed for the retrieval of RFBs. In 2021, the World Society of Emergency Surgery and the American Association for the Surgery of Trauma released guidelines on anorectal emergencies, highlighting the usefulness of these techniques as adjunctive tools for both diagnosis and ruling out associated complications. In this report, we describe two noteworthy cases of men who presented to the trauma emergency department with foreign bodies lodged in their rectums. We also highlight the potential role of minimally invasive techniques within a “step-up” approach for the management of retained RFBs.

Endoscopic transorbital approach for the removal of a frontal lobe foreign body: a case report
Charles Gervais, Conrad Pelletier, Mathieu Laroche, Pascal Lavergne
J Trauma Inj. 2024;37(4):281-285.   Published online September 25, 2024
DOI: https://doi.org/10.20408/jti.2024.0002
  • 1,662 View
  • 47 Download
AbstractAbstract PDF
Low-velocity orbital penetrating injuries may result in an intracranial retained foreign body that requires surgical removal. We describe the endoscopic transorbital removal of a retained umbrella tip in the frontal lobe, which was secondary to trauma to the orbital roof. This technique facilitated the complete removal of the foreign body without causing additional damage to the surrounding tissue. The patient had a successful postoperative recovery. We also discuss the utility of the transorbital neuroendoscopic procedure in managing these traumatic injuries.

Percutaneous screw fixation and external stabilization as definitive surgical intervention for a pelvic ring injury combined with an acetabular fracture in the acute phase of polytrauma in Korea: a case report
Hohyoung Lee, Myung-Rae Cho, Suk-Kyoon Song, Euisun Yoon, Sungho Lee
J Trauma Inj. 2023;36(3):298-303.   Published online July 13, 2023
DOI: https://doi.org/10.20408/jti.2023.0002
  • 2,900 View
  • 90 Download
  • 1 Web of Science
  • 1 Citations
AbstractAbstract PDF
Unstable pelvic ring injuries are potentially life-threatening and associated with high mortality and complication rates in polytrauma patients. The most common cause of death in patients with pelvic ring injuries is massive bleeding. With resuscitation, external fixation can be performed as a temporary stabilization procedure for hemostasis in unstable pelvic fractures. Internal fixation following temporary external fixation of the pelvic ring yields superior and more reliable stabilization. However, a time-consuming extended approach to open reduction and internal fixation of the pelvic ring is frequently precluded by an unacceptable physiologic condition and/or concomitant injuries in patients with multiple injuries. Conservative treatment may lead to pelvic ring deformity, which is associated with various functional disabilities such as limb length discrepancy, gait disturbance, and sitting intolerance. Therefore, if the patient is not expected to be suitable for additional surgery due to a poor expected physiologic condition, definitive external fixation in combination with various percutaneous screw fixations to restore the pelvic ring should be considered in the acute phase. Herein, we report a case of unstable pelvic ring injury successfully treated with definitive external fixation and percutaneous screw fixation in the acute phase in a severely injured polytrauma patient.

Percutaneous two unilateral iliosacral S1 screw fixation for pelvic ring injuries: a retrospective review of 38 patients
Whee Sung Son, Jae-Woo Cho, Nam-Ryeol Kim, Jun-Min Cho, Nak-Jun Choi, Jong-Keon Oh, HanJu Kim
J Trauma Inj. 2022;35(1):34-42.   Published online November 3, 2021
DOI: https://doi.org/10.20408/jti.2021.0075
  • 5,809 View
  • 130 Download
AbstractAbstract PDF
Purpose
Percutaneous iliosacral (IS) screw fixation for pelvic ring injuries is a minimally invasive technique that reduces the amount of blood loss and shortens the procedure time. Moreover, two unilateral IS S1 screws exhibit superior stability to a single IS screw and are also safer for neurological injuries than an S2 screw. Therefore, this study aimed to evaluate fixation using percutaneous two unilateral IS S1 screws for pelvic ring injuries and its subsequent clinical outcomes. Methods: We retrospectively reviewed 38 patients who underwent percutaneous two unilateral IS S1 screw fixation for pelvic ring injuries. The procedure time, blood loss, achievement of bone union, radiological outcomes (Matta and Tornetta grade), and postoperative complications were evaluated. Results: The mean procedure time, hemoglobin loss, bone union rate, and time to union were 40.1 minutes (range, 18–102), 0.6 g/dL (range, 0.3–1.0), 100%, and 153.2 days (range, 61–327), respectively. The Matta and Tornetta grades were excellent, good, and fair in 24 (63.1%), 11 (28.9%), and 3 patients (7.9%), respectively, and the postoperative complications were S1 screw loosening, widening of the symphysis pubis (2.3 and 2.5 mm), lumbosacral plexopathy, and S1 radiculopathy in one (2.6%), two (5.3%), one (2.6%), and one patient (2.6%), respectively. However, all neurological complications recovered spontaneously. Conclusions: Percutaneous two unilateral IS S1 screw fixation was useful for treating pelvic ring injuries. In particular, it involved a short procedure time with little blood loss and also led to 100% bone union and good radiological outcomes.

Comparison of the Surgical Approaches for Frontal Traumatic Intracerebral Hemorrhage
Eun Sung Park, Seong Keun Moon, Ki Seong Eom
J Trauma Inj. 2019;32(2):71-79.   Published online June 30, 2019
DOI: https://doi.org/10.20408/jti.2019.002
  • 5,971 View
  • 114 Download
  • 4 Citations
AbstractAbstract PDF
Purpose

Recent developments in minimally invasive techniques have the potential to reduce surgical morbidity, promote patient recovery, accelerate surgical procedures, and thus improve cost-effectiveness in case management. In this study, we compared the treatment efficacy and results of supraorbital keyhole approach (SOKA) with those of conventional unilateral frontal craniotomy (CUFC) for traumatic intracerebral hemorrhage (TICH) in the frontal lobe.

Methods

We analyzed the data of 38 patients who underwent CUFC (n=30) and SOKA (n=8) and retrospectively reviewed their medical records and radiological findings. Furthermore, we tried to identify the best surgical method for such lesions by including patients who underwent burr hole aspiration and drainage (BHAD) (n=9) under local anesthesia due to various circumstances.

Results

The difference in the initial Glasgow coma scale score, operative time, and length of hospitalization between the CUFC and SOKA were statistically significant. All radiological features between the two groups including associated skull fracture, amount of pre- and postoperative hematoma, percentage of complete hematoma removal, pre- and postoperative midline shifting of the hematoma, and development of postoperative delayed hematoma were not statistically significant. Our experience of 46 patients with TICH in the frontal lobe with any of the three different surgical methods including BHAD enabled us to obtain valuable findings.

Conclusions

Although it is difficult to insist that one particular approach is more useful than the other, we are confident that SOKA will have more advantages over CUFC in carefully selected patients with frontal TICH depending on the surgical experience of a neurosurgeon.

Minimally Invasive Stabilization with Percutaneous Screws Fixation of APC-3 Pelvic Ring Injury
Beom-Soo Kim, Jong-Keon Oh, Jae-Woo Cho, Do-Hyun Yeo, Jun-Min Cho
J Trauma Inj. 2019;32(1):60-65.   Published online March 31, 2019
DOI: https://doi.org/10.20408/jti.2018.015
  • 7,731 View
  • 149 Download
AbstractAbstract PDF

Pelvic fractures are associated with life-threatening injuries and high rates of morbidity and mortality. Management of internal blood loss associated with unstable pelvic ring injuries is paramount during the initial period. The reconstruction of the pelvic ring is of importance because it is a major contributor to the stability of the pelvic ring. We report the case of a 25-year-old man who had an unstable pelvic ring fracture combined with rupture of an obturator artery and had a successful and satisfactory treatment using minimally invasive surgery with percutaneous antegrade screw fixation.

Combination of Anterior and Posterior Subcutaneous Internal Fixation for Unstable Pelvic Ring Injuries: The “Hula Hoop Technique”
Daniel Balbachevsky, Robinson Esteves Pires, Rodrigo Guerra Sabongi, The?philo Asfora Lins, Geiser de Souza Carvalho, H?lio Jorge Alvachian Fernandes, Fernando Baldy dos Reis
J Trauma Inj. 2019;32(1):51-59.   Published online March 31, 2019
DOI: https://doi.org/10.20408/jti.2018.003
  • 6,984 View
  • 142 Download
AbstractAbstract PDF

Unstable pelvic ring lesions are usually treated with internal fixation. In patients presenting clinical instability or soft tissue complication risk, external fixation is a safe treatment option. However, pin tract infection, insufficient biomechanical properties, difficulty sitting and changing decubitus are important drawbacks related to the treatment. The present study reports the association of anterior and posterior subcutaneous internal fixation by applying spine-designed implants on the pelvic ring disruption: supra-acetabular pedicle screws with an interconnecting rod (Infix), plus posterior transiliac fixation with the same system, which the authors have named the “Hula Hoop Technique”.
